Intelligent Hydraulic Press: Revolutionizing Efficiency and Precision in Modern Manufacturing

The evolution of hydraulic press technology represents a major leap forward in industrial manufacturing capabilities. Traditional hydraulic presses typically require manual operation and have long been limited by low precision and labor-intensive nature, making them suitable only for basic tasks. In contrast, the emergence of intelligent hydraulic presses, with their advanced numerical control (CNC) systems and intelligent hydraulic control systems, has ushered in a new era of automated and high-precision manufacturing. These upgrades achieve stable output, reduce human intervention, and significantly improve production efficiency and precision.

One of the most prominent application areas for intelligent hydraulic presses is aerospace manufacturing, which requires high-precision parts, such as engine components and structural parts, to ensure safety and performance. The integration of CNC hydraulic systems enables tighter tolerances and optimal material consistency, which is crucial for this field. Similarly, in new energy sectors such as battery production, intelligent hydraulic presses are used to press and shape lithium-ion battery components, achieving higher efficiency and lower defect rates.

The shift from traditional hydraulic presses to intelligent hydraulic presses not only enhances automation but also improves energy efficiency and system reliability. Modern intelligent hydraulic presses, equipped with IoT connectivity and big data analytics, enable real-time monitoring and predictive maintenance. This reduces downtime and ensures production stability, crucial for industries reliant on stringent schedules and high-quality standards.

Furthermore, the application of intelligent hydraulic technology is driving innovation across a wider range of industrial applications. For example, in the automotive industry, these hydraulic presses are used to manufacture high-precision, complex parts to meet the growing demand for electric and hybrid vehicles. By integrating intelligent control systems, manufacturers can achieve greater flexibility and scalability, adapting production lines to meet diverse needs.
